Except where otherwise noted, data are given for materials in their standard state (at 25 °C [77 °F], 100 kPa). Nitrogen tribromide is a chemical compound with the formula NBr 3. It is extremely explosive in its pure form, even at −100 °C, and was not isolated until 1975. This page titled 9.2: Lewis Electron Dot Diagrams is shared under a CC BY-NC-SA 3.0 license and was authored, remixed, and/or curated by ...Borob Tribromide reacts vigorously with water to generate gaseous HBr. Based on a scenario where the chemical is spilled into an excess of water (at least 5 fold excess of water), half of the maximum theoretical yield of Hydrogen Bromide gas will be created in 0.18 minutes. Lewis structures extend the concept of the electron dot structure by adding lines between atoms to represent shared pairs in a ...All halides have lone pairs, they donate one lone pair to boron by overlapping with the p orbitals of Boron. Effective overlap between orbitals decreases due to large size of p orbitals of halides. Hence electron deficiency of boron atom in its halides follow the trend B I 3 > B B r 3 > B C l 3 > B F 3 and so is the lewis acidity order.May 23, 2023 by Jay Rana.
